The Brentnell Community Center is a City of Columbus Recreation and Parks community center that hosts the department's summer day camp, which runs weekdays from early June through mid-August. The citywide program combines recreation, games, arts and field activities, offers up to $150 per child in annual scholarship support, and provides inclusion services for campers with disabilities. Families register through Columbus Recreation and Parks.

I LOVE their fitness room and go all the time :) It's very clean, very well maintained and never crowded. They have a TV and 2 big fans for a good breeze. They have 2 treadmills, 2 bikes, an elliptical, weights, several weight variation machines and a rowing machine that I love. The best community fitness room I've been to!
